In other news it seems as though Forge Wolrd have responded to the fact that there are so many people out there making Pre Heresy conversions and companies offering parts for "Steam Knights" and the like, that there's money to be made. To this end they are about to crap out a pretty impressive looking series of marine parts featuring earlier mark power armout components and weapons styled after the original RT era bolters and heavy weapons.

Seems as though there's still some love for the classic marines in the GW collective consciousness that goes beyond a paltry amount of bits on the standard tactical sprue after all. Of course the new parts are a more beefy version of the originals to be in keeping with the fact that modern marines are more like demigods than the rather more humble originals, but these more chunky versions certainly look nice.
